Transaction 8d62cf1c949341006463ac25ceb86faaa1f601dcef516bef19176ac06571410c
1 Input
1 Output
-
8d62cf1c949341006463ac25ceb86faaa1f601dcef516bef19176ac06571410c:0
- value
- 521485
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 219b64f316c6274dd3826b2396f59fe72eb6b07a OP_EQUALVERIFY OP_CHECKSIG
- address
- 144hTKSrfE347rf5fKPgshHpx9S4SbF14W